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
View | Details | Raw Unified | Return to bug 420451
Collapse All | Expand All

(-)file_not_specified_in_diff (-6 / +6 lines)
Line  Link Here
0
-- jnr-netdb-1.0.1.ebuild
0
++ jnr-netdb-1.0.1-r1.ebuild
Lines 18-24 Link Here
18
KEYWORDS="amd64 x86"
18
KEYWORDS="amd64 x86"
19
IUSE="test"
19
IUSE="test"
20
20
21
COMMON_DEP=">=dev-java/jaffl-0.5.1:0"
21
COMMON_DEP="dev-java/jnr-ffi:0.5"
22
22
23
RDEPEND=">=virtual/jre-1.5
23
RDEPEND=">=virtual/jre-1.5
24
	${COMMON_DEP}"
24
	${COMMON_DEP}"
Lines 40-49 Link Here
40
	mkdir -p lib
40
	mkdir -p lib
41
	find . -iname 'junit*.jar' -delete
41
	find . -iname 'junit*.jar' -delete
42
	sed -i -e "s|run.test.classpath=|run.test.classpath=lib/hamcrest-core.jar:|g" nbproject/project.properties
42
	sed -i -e "s|run.test.classpath=|run.test.classpath=lib/hamcrest-core.jar:|g" nbproject/project.properties
43
	java-pkg_jar-from --into lib jaffl jaffl.jar
43
	java-pkg_jar-from --into lib jnr-ffi-0.5 jnr-ffi.jar
44
}
44
}
45
45
46
EANT_EXTRA_ARGS="-Dreference.jaffl.jar=lib/jaffl.jar \
46
EANT_EXTRA_ARGS="-Dreference.jaffl.jar=lib/jnr-ffi.jar \
47
	-Dproject.jaffl=\"${S}\" \
47
	-Dproject.jaffl=\"${S}\" \
48
	-D\"already.built.${S}\"=true"
48
	-D\"already.built.${S}\"=true"
49
49
Lines 53-64 Link Here
53
	java-pkg_jar-from --build-only --into lib hamcrest-core \
53
	java-pkg_jar-from --build-only --into lib hamcrest-core \
54
		hamcrest-core.jar
54
		hamcrest-core.jar
55
	sed -i -e \
55
	sed -i -e \
56
	"s_\${file.reference.jffi-complete.jar}_$(java-pkg_getjars --build-only --with-dependencies jaffl)_" \
56
	"s_\${file.reference.jffi-complete.jar}_$(java-pkg_getjars --build-only --with-dependencies jnr-ffi-0.5)_" \
57
		nbproject/project.properties
57
		nbproject/project.properties
58
58
59
	ANT_TASKS="ant-junit4 ant-nodeps" eant test \
59
	ANT_TASKS="ant-junit4 ant-nodeps" eant test \
60
		${EANT_EXTRA_ARGS} \
60
		${EANT_EXTRA_ARGS} \
61
		-Djava.library.path="$(java-config -di jaffl)"
61
		-Djava.library.path="$(java-config -di jnr-ffi-0.5)"
62
}
62
}
63
63
64
src_install() {
64
src_install() {

Return to bug 420451